Averaged data on type III solar radio bursts at fixed frequencies in the 12.5-25 MHz range and beyond are examined, showing that there are two branches of the burst duration dependence on frequency. This splitting is used to distinguish between bursts occurring at the fundamental and the second harmonics of the plasma frequency. Type IIIb radiation is characterized by a diagram of the mean duration vs frequency of the stria bursts at the fundamental harmonic. Type III bursts at meter and decameter wavelengths are compared, showing a change in the behavior of the duration frequency dependence. It is suggested that this change may be associated with the initial acceleration and the subsequent expansion of the source along its path in the lower and intermediate corona.
